Job Summary: Learning Together Educational Services is seeking a dedicated and compassionate Certified Occupational Therapist Assistant (COTA) to join our multidisciplinary team. The COTA will provide support to children age infant to 3 years old in achieving their educational and developmental goals. This position is initially part-time with the potential to transition into a full-time role based on patient needs and caseload growth. Key Responsibilities:
Implement occupational therapy treatment plans developed by the supervising Occupational Therapist (OT).
Work one-on-one to enhance fine motor skills sensory integration and daily living activities.
Collaborate with teachers parents and other professionals to address childs needs and support Individualized Family Service Plans (IFSPs).
Maintain accurate records of student progress and provide regular updates to the supervising OT.
Use evidence-based practices and innovative techniques to create engaging and effective therapy sessions.
Adhere to all ethical and professional guidelines set forth by state and national regulatory bodies.
Qualifications:
Certified Occupational Therapist Assistant (COTA) license in California.
Associate degree from an accredited Occupational Therapist Assistant program.
Experience working with children and/or students with diverse abilities (preferred).
Strong interpersonal and communication skills for working effectively with students families and educators.
Commitment to fostering a positive and inclusive learning environment.
